Output ece58f3cb54be4f184fdc2ab0d2c26a8263aa1274d91b5c28bf3ada031c12526:4

value
6768152
script pubkey
OP_0 OP_PUSHBYTES_20 52d0d9e5d9ee722a1ff109c7db91d13c947a6b42
address
bc1q2tgdneweaeez58l3p8rahyw38j28566zt7f6xe
transaction
ece58f3cb54be4f184fdc2ab0d2c26a8263aa1274d91b5c28bf3ada031c12526
spent
true